Abstract

The paper resulted from a conference on the work of philosopher, Alasdair MacIntyre. It considers MacIntyre’s distinctions between institutions and practices in the context of media organisations. It considers journalism as a practice and argues that media institutions struggle to provide the goods needed for excellence in journalism with a social purpose, proposing Independent Media Centres as examples of “organisations” dedicated to pursuing social goods.
